Value Vs. Price for a Floor Installation

When you need to work with a flooring contractor for your property, you need to take the time to carefully find the right balance between the things they cost you and the real value they offer. More often than not, hiring cheap labor can backfire resulting in a poor quality job because of poor quality materials being used. If you need to ensure that your project will be done in just one time, it’s a great idea to not hire the cheapest contractor you can find. Take some time to go online and do some research on the variety of flooring types as well as their quality before you choose one.

Every time you begin the process of price negotiation, look out for pricing that is just too good to be true. You should know that warranty would only be met if the local contractor still offers the service. You’ll have a tough time enforcing any warranty if your flooring contractor folds up his tent and steals away in the night. If a potential contractor doesn’t offer a warranty, ask if one is available, and make sure to get it in writing.

Local References

Requesting three local area contacts from your service provider is a smart move. Any flooring contractor you end up hiring needs to have the very best references as possible. When you’re talking to a flooring contractor’s references, make sure to ask how well the employees treated their property. Messes can be prevented and cleaned up after a flooring job is complete, therefore a contractor should have a plan in place and verbalize it to you. A reliable flooring contractor will always return the home to its original condition at the end of the job. A local contractor who is disrespectful of property and furniture will probably be disrespectful in manners of work as well.

A Professional Flooring Contractor

Ensure you go through their liability insurance policy before sticking with a licensed contractor. Licensed insurance agencies only trust those contractors who’re viewed as an acceptable risk, ensuring the service provider has a liability policy for protection. An uninsured contractor is the last thing you’d want to work with. You generally have an upper hand working with an insured contractor as they adhere to details to avoid an increase in insurance premium.

You might want to see if the contractors’ vehicle has a businesslike sign. You should bear in mind that absolutely anyone can borrow/rent a pickup truck from a rental place. Ensure that if they do have a sign, the phone number is a local one. Ensure you put a call across to the number on their vehicle to decipher just how professionally they answer their calls.

A Quality Flooring Installation

If you plan to stay in your home while your floors are being done, have a serious conversation with your service provider about methods to minimize the mess and disruption. Not wanting to stay on the property during the job is no reason to not have already received a step by step plan. Your flooring contractor should provide you with a pre-project plan laying out the steps in the process and a detailed project schedule, including daily working hours and the anticipated completion date. It’s A Messy Job!

Request to know how potential mess will be avoided during flooring. Flooring contractors that are professional always drape the rooms with a durable plastic. A special overlap technique is used by contractors to effectively ensure the area is dust proof. ‘Men Working. ‘ tape is used to wrap the room in red, warning others not to disturb the work in progress.

Unfinished flooring areas should have heavy plastic draping to prevent children from entering the room. Ask if the draping is covered in the quoted price. It’s crucial to keep your children out of the room throughout the work to prevent them from stepping on nails or otherwise getting hurt. A Professional Flooring Installation From A Trusted Flooring Contractor

If a professional flooring contractor has been in business for just about any time at all, he should know his product lines. They typically use professional presentation materials to show you what’s available. They should have the ability to present the advantages and drawbacks of the flooring products they offer and provide you with price quotes on their products from memory. If he keeps checking up details of his product lines and quotes, steer clear.

In the case where a licensed contractor presents you with a legally binding contract to sign before a job begins, make sure that your specific requirements have been included as per your presentation to the contractor. Money and stress can be saved over time if the requirements of the contract are stated and adhered to. You should never sign anything until all of your questions and concerns have been addressed by the contractor regarding the project. A quick review by your lawyer may be in order if there’s any unfamiliar legal language in the contract.
